Samsung Electronics announced a gradual chip recovery in the second half of the year after its semiconductor business reported a record loss on Thursday, driven by weak demand for technology equipment.
A global decline in semiconductor purchases amid an economic slowdown and weak customer spending caused chip prices to fall in the first quarter, prompting production cuts across the sector.
Samsung ( SSNLF ) said its chip business will focus on servers and high-capacity mobile products "based on expectations of a gradual market recovery and a rebound in global demand" in the second half.
For the current quarter, Samsung said it expected limited recovery for memory chips as major data center firms invested more conservatively in servers.
The world's largest memory chipmaker said operating profit fell to 640 billion won ($478.6 million) for the January-March quarter, down 95% from 14.12 trillion won a year earlier and the lowest profit for any quarter. in 14 years. Revenue fell 18% to 63.7 trillion won.
The South Korean tech giant's chip division reported a loss of $4.58 trillion compared with a profit of $8.45 trillion a year earlier.
Shoppers around the world have cut back on purchases due to rising inflation. As a result, smartphone, PC and server companies have run out of inventory, causing chip prices to fall by about 70% over the previous nine months.
Samsung made a rare announcement of a cut in chip production earlier this month, joining smaller rivals.
While that could help chip prices recover a bit, analysts said Samsung's current quarter profit could be similar to the first quarter without a substantial recovery in demand for devices that use chips.

"Samsung is focusing on profit rather than shipments" as it meets more elastic demand for premium smartphones than volume, said Jene Park, senior analyst at Counterpoint.
In the second half, Samsung predicted that the smartphone market will grow in both shipments and revenue as the global economy recovers.
Samsung shares fell 0.5% in morning trade, in line with the broader market.
Samsung shares are up about 16% year-to-date as investors anticipate a memory chip recovery in the second half of this year./ CNA.al
